Engineered joists are probably the only thing that are actually able to be bored like that without problems.  Assuming the design work was properly done, of course.  Don't try that with traditional joists.

You can put some pretty huge holes in the joist at mid-span, because the joist is basically an I-beam and the lowest area of stress is in the middle.  Round holes distribute stress the best as well.
